Welcome to 78 Allister Ave., near by the intersection of Kingston Rd. & McCowan Rd., known as Cliffcrest. This detached 3-bedroom home is ready and waiting for renovation and personal touches to bring back the sparkle, and you will have made a smart investment. Large combined living/dining room featuring hardwood floors and a large picturesque window. Separate side entrance to a potential in-law suite. Partially finished basement featuring a large recreation room, stone wall fireplace, and a large sliding glass walk-out door to a 45 x 156 lot with endless opportunity for a vegetable garden or swimming pool. Who lives here?

Cliffcrest, Toronto is an east Toronto neighbourhood notable for its executives and tradespeople. It has a higher than average population of immigrants from Bangladesh. Residents tend to be older with a significant number of kids aged 10 to 14, youth aged 15 to 24, adults aged 45 to 64 and seniors aged 65 to 74.
